Grove Racing Recruits Ferrari F1 Veteran Riccardo Corte, Elevates McVean to Head of Performance

The appointments aim to inject top-tier simulation expertise to consolidate gains after the team's Bathurst 1000 triumph.

Overview

  • Riccardo Corte has been named race engineer for Kai Allen’s #26 Penrite Ford Mustang for the 2026 Supercars season.
  • Corte arrives after eleven years at Ferrari, where he worked in simulation and vehicle dynamics and served as Lewis Hamilton’s performance engineer in early 2025.
  • Alistair McVean moves from Allen’s race engineer to a newly created Head of Performance role focused on engineering capability, toolchain development, and vehicle dynamics.
  • Team owner Stephen Grove and CEO Brenton Grove say the moves strengthen the engineering program and support sustained performance gains.
  • The restructuring follows reports that team principal David Cauchi will depart, marking a broader period of personnel change at Grove Racing.
